Abstract

The objectives to be achieved in this study are to find out: Motivation of Students of the Faculty of Teacher Training and Education in participating in Islamic Studies Learning 1 and 2 Baitul Arqam Model of the University of Muhammadiyah Surakarta. The type of research that the author conducts is in the form of field research using a qualitative approach, namely research whose procedures produce descriptive data in the form of written or spoken words from people and actors observed. The methods used to collect data are: First, the guided interview method (Guide interview) is an interview conducted by the interviewer with a series of complete and detailed questions. Second, the questionnaire method is a data collection technique carried out by giving a set of questions or written statements to respondents to answer". These two methods the author used to obtain data in the second year on the Motivation of Students of the Faculty of Teacher Training and Education in participating in Religious and Worship Learning and Muamalah Model Baitul Arqam University of Muhammadiyah Surakarta. Third, to analyze the collected data, researchers use data analysis, namely by qualitative descriptive analysis, that is, the data that appears in the form of written or spoken words of people or observed behavior, namely through interviews, observations and documentation processed through recording and others then compiled in expanded text.
